autoconf: Initial support for an autoconf configuration
[mesa.git] / configs / autoconf.in
1 # Autoconf configuration
2
3 # Pull in the defaults
4 include $(TOP)/configs/default
5
6 # This is generated by configure
7 CONFIG_NAME = autoconf
8
9 # Version info
10 MESA_MAJOR = @MESA_MAJOR@
11 MESA_MINOR = @MESA_MINOR@
12 MESA_TINY = @MESA_TINY@
13
14 # Compiler and flags
15 CC = @CC@
16 CXX = @CXX@
17 OPT_FLAGS = @OPT_FLAGS@
18 ARCH_FLAGS = @ARCH_FLAGS@
19 ASM_FLAGS = @ASM_FLAGS@
20 PIC_FLAGS = @PIC_FLAGS@
21 DEFINES = @DEFINES@
22 CFLAGS = @CPPFLAGS@ @CFLAGS@ \
23 $(OPT_FLAGS) $(PIC_FLAGS) $(ARCH_FLAGS) $(ASM_FLAGS) $(DEFINES)
24 CXXFLAGS = @CPPFLAGS@ @CXXFLAGS@ \
25 $(OPT_FLAGS) $(PIC_FLAGS) $(ARCH_FLAGS) $(DEFINES)
26 LDFLAGS = @LDFLAGS@
27 EXTRA_LIB_PATH = @EXTRA_LIB_PATH@
28
29 # Assembler
30 ASM_SOURCES = @ASM_SOURCES@
31 ASM_API = @ASM_API@
32
33 # Misc tools and flags
34 MAKE = @MAKE@
35 MKLIB_OPTIONS =
36 MKDEP = @MKDEP@
37 MKDEP_OPTIONS = -fdepend
38 INSTALL = $(TOP)/bin/minstall
39
40 # Python and flags (generally only needed by the developers)
41 PYTHON2 = python
42 PYTHON_FLAGS = -t -O -O
43
44 # Library names (base name)
45 GL_LIB = GL
46 GLU_LIB = GLU
47 GLUT_LIB = glut
48 GLW_LIB = GLw
49 OSMESA_LIB = OSMesa
50
51 # Library names (actual file names)
52 GL_LIB_NAME = @GL_LIB_NAME@
53 GLU_LIB_NAME = @GLU_LIB_NAME@
54 GLUT_LIB_NAME = @GLUT_LIB_NAME@
55 GLW_LIB_NAME = @GLW_LIB_NAME@
56 OSMESA_LIB_NAME = @OSMESA_LIB_NAME@
57
58 # Directories to build
59 LIB_DIR = @LIB_DIR@
60 SRC_DIRS = @SRC_DIRS@
61 GLU_DIRS = @GLU_DIRS@
62 DRIVER_DIRS = @DRIVER_DIRS@
63 # Which subdirs under $(TOP)/progs/ to enter:
64 PROGRAM_DIRS = @PROGRAM_DIRS@
65
66 # Dependencies
67 X11_INCLUDES = @X11_INCLUDES@
68
69 # Library/program dependencies
70 GL_LIB_DEPS = $(EXTRA_LIB_PATH) @GL_LIB_DEPS@
71 OSMESA_LIB_DEPS = -L$(TOP)/$(LIB_DIR) @OSMESA_MESA_DEPS@ \
72 $(EXTRA_LIB_PATH) @OSMESA_LIB_DEPS@
73 GLU_LIB_DEPS = -L$(TOP)/$(LIB_DIR) @GLU_MESA_DEPS@ \
74 $(EXTRA_LIB_PATH) @GLU_LIB_DEPS@
75 GLUT_LIB_DEPS = -L$(TOP)/$(LIB_DIR) @GLUT_MESA_DEPS@ \
76 $(EXTRA_LIB_PATH) @GLUT_LIB_DEPS@
77 GLW_LIB_DEPS = -L$(TOP)/$(LIB_DIR) @GLW_MESA_DEPS@ \
78 $(EXTRA_LIB_PATH) @GLW_LIB_DEPS@
79 APP_LIB_DEPS = $(EXTRA_LIB_PATH) @APP_LIB_DEPS@
80
81 # Autoconf directories
82 prefix = @prefix@
83 exec_prefix = @exec_prefix@
84 libdir = @libdir@
85
86 # Installation directories (for make install)
87 INSTALL_DIR = $(prefix)